Output 61edce57d40964381237bd32580e9ea9b09fbd2225c697aabf472c697ca35582:3

value
39090041
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 689b63fa78234e92d28a2e3be4c0f7dc064edc5e OP_EQUALVERIFY OP_CHECKSIG
address
LUm4gtRXU5pX1SeoSSA2qtFCNRhD88GmN2
transaction
61edce57d40964381237bd32580e9ea9b09fbd2225c697aabf472c697ca35582
spent
true